51 21 170 Removing and installing or replacing outer door handle from left or right front door

Necessary preliminary tasks: 

Lever out seal plugs (1).

Release screws (1) from lock barrel housing or retaining element (see also next operation).

Tightening torque 51 21 1AZ .

NOTE: Version

A = Driver's side with lock barrel housing

B= Passenger's side with retaining element

Version with Comfort Access: 

Unfasten plug connection (1) and disconnect.

Slacken front bolt (1) on outer door handle until the retaining element (2) can be removed from the front.

Tightening torque 51 21 1AZ .

NOTE: Shown removed here for purposes of clarity.

Feed outer door handle (1) with Bowden cable (3) out of the door.

Installation note: 

Rubber seals (2) of outer door handle (1) must not be missing or damaged.
